Inflammation and Your Diet > Cliff Sheats

Research suggests that the typical Western diet, high in pro-cessed foods, sugar, and saturated fat may trigger the body to release inflammatory chemicals that stay in the body. This chronic low level of inflammation may be the plat-form on which several chronic diseases spring, including heart disease, diabetes, Al-zheimer’s disease, some can-cers, and aging. Most of the time, however, inflamma-tion is a lifesaver that helps our bodies to fight off vari-ous disease-causing organ-isms.
